I was on Lamictal on its own for a long time and was able to manage my symptoms without any other medication. It wasn't until the pandemic started that I required an atypical antipsychotic to help manage my mood. I don't have any noticeable side effects from the Lamictal.

I was placed on Abilify and then Seroquel. The Abilify made me have akathisia and the Seroquel made it impossible to lose weight and gave me orthostatic hypotension. I have since been put on Latuda and I have little to no side effects from it. I have been able to lose weight while on Latuda.

As soon as I realize I am hypomanic, I contact my two closest friends. They become sounding boards for all purchases I suddenly want to make. If they agree it’s a good purchase, I wait two full nights of sleep before making the purchase. That’s seemed to help money-wise. I have a friend at work that checks emails when I need her to and let’s me know if I’m talking too fast, pacing a lot, etc. For me, it’s definitely a team effort.
